Two archeologists, Professor DiPalermo and Professor Shuster, were deciphering some stone law tablets from the Middle East dating back before 2000 B.C.E. Looking up from his work, Professor DiPalermo commented that, while the amount of knowledge held by humanity had increased dramatically, its basic nature had not changed. Professor Shuster agreed, saying, "Just compare the laws they had way back then with the ones we have now. We're still making the same mistakes and still need the same protection from the conduct of others.?"
